What is a resource planning template?

A resource management tool, such as a resource planning template, helps project managers estimate and organize how to meet a project’s needs with the resources they have. It’s essential for effective project management and resource allocation, keeping projects on time and within budget.

How to use a resource planning template

Define project objectives

The first step in using a resource planning template is to establish clear and specific goals during the project kickoff. Aligning the objectives with the overall business goals is the foundation for teams to build the resource plan.

By setting clear project objectives, teams ensure all resource planning efforts directly contribute to the project’s success, which helps prioritize tasks, manage resources effectively, and set the direction for the project Remember to communicate these objectives to all team members to ensure everyone works toward the same goals and understands how their contributions fit into the larger picture.

Identify resource requirements

Identify the resources, skills, and quantities necessary for each project task or phase. Knowing the required skills and resources ensures the right talent and resource allocation, avoiding shortages or surpluses affecting project efficiency and outcomes.

Consider availability

Understanding capacity planning and assessing resource availability influences timelines and prevents delays. Project managers should evaluate resources early to ensure smooth project progress, allowing for informed task assignments, deadline management, and the maintenance of project momentum.

Set a timeline

When setting a project timeline, plan each project phase and follow these steps:

  1. Segment the project into smaller tasks, estimating time for each.
  2. Account for task dependencies and allocate buffer times for potential delays.
  3. Set milestones to monitor progress.
  4. Ensure the team creates a timeline for realistic and agreed-upon estimates.

Regularly update and monitor

Projects are not static; they evolve, so the resource plan must be adaptable. Regular updates and monitoring of resource planning ensure that the plan remains relevant and effective, reflecting the current state of the project and its resources.
